Transaction dfabfecfc7907d4bf0ca629d8209c17f9c09d91e6ce128e697fcb69ef37de073
1 Input
1 Output
-
dfabfecfc7907d4bf0ca629d8209c17f9c09d91e6ce128e697fcb69ef37de073:0
- value
- 648123001
- script pubkey
- OP_0 OP_PUSHBYTES_32 90baccb6bffd017ccaa172b10d8617c3871bba4a6107f5be7d306b24389463dc
- address
- bc1qjzaved4ll5qhej4pw2csmpshcwr3hwj2vyrlt0naxp4jgwy5v0wqynvyc8